World’s longest running scheduled helicopter service closes

World’s longest running scheduled helicopter service closes

1-Nov-2012Source: HeliHub.com

It is with sadness we record the closure yesterday of the helicopter link between the UK mainland and the Scilly Isles, following the sale of Penzance Heliport to a retail supermarket as the site of a future store. Scheduled services began on 1st May 1964 and have continued for forty eight and a half years,... Read more

Italy retires VIP SH-3D

Italy retires VIP SH-3D

22-Oct-2012Source: HeliHub.com

Last Wednesday, the Italian Air Force flew one of its VIP SH-3D helicopters to the Air Forc Museum at at Vigna di Valle.  Serialled MM80973, the helicopter has been operated by the 31° Stormo unit since it was acquired in 1976.  The helicopter amassed 13,000 hours, and has flown many Italian VIPs as well as... CPI Aero signs long term Black Hawk gunner window assemblies contract

CPI Aero signs long term Black Hawk gunner window assemblies contract

13-Sep-2012Source: CPI Aero

CPI Aerostructures, Inc. (“CPI Aero®”) (NYSE MKT: CVU) announced today that it has received a long term agreement from Sikorsky Aircraft Corp.to manufacture gunner window assemblies for the BLACK HAWK helicopter for a period of five years. The windows are of two-piece construction located just behind the pilot seat on each side of the aircraft. They slide... Read more
